GL-AMS Artwork Management Solution from Perigord Group Integrates SAP Feeds for Superior Project Management Intelligence Across the Enterprise

In a move to advance enterprise integration of packaging supply chain information for the generic pharmaceutical manufacturing industry, artwork management pioneer Perigord Group today showcased the integration of SAP feeds into its winning GL-AMS artwork management solution. Now, GL-AMS customers with SAP Enterprise Resource Planning (ERP) systems can view packaging project information from anywhere within the enterprise and GL-AMS can integrate essential enterprise information such as details on inventory, product lifecycle, marketing and more. As a result, managers have better information when it comes to important decision-making on all things packaging related.

“GL-AMS makes the generic pharmaceutical manufacturer smarter,” explains Alan Leamy, Chief Executive Officer, Perigord Group. “GL-AMS integration of SAP feeds provides real time intelligence on a wider array of important criteria than ever before possible and so managers are better equipped to make the correct decision on a range of packaging and artwork management challenges.”

Like many industries where the product offering and the markets are especially complex and the research, manufacturing and marketing supply chains are typically fractured, generic drug manufacturing gains significant control and information integrity advantages from ERP software platforms, such as those offered by SAP and other providers. Previously, SAP ERP for Life Sciences was limited to financial controlling, materials management, production planning, and sales and distribution but now with the addition of SAP feeds for GL-AMS, generic drug manufacturers gain significantly better information and control on artwork management. GL-AMS also advances transparency; optimization of value-added services and reduces costs.

Leamy noted, “SAP provides clients in a wide array of businesses with a comprehensive enterprise backbone complemented by a range of industry-specific appliances that make the businesses more communicative, more efficient - and ultimately more successful. GL-AMS is an SAP accelerant that takes market-customization a step further, providing the generic pharmaceutical industry with intelligence and collaboration tools that speed time-to-market, reduce risk and enhance efficiency!”

GL-AMS provides a range of customer benefits including: time savings that eliminate delays for signed off proofs, ownership with electronic signatures that provide an audit trail and accountability, control that allows users to stop and start production to suit manufacturing capacities or last minute regulatory changes, compliance that is developed in line with GMP and FDA guidelines, flexibility that provides new or temporary outsource vendors with controlled access to artwork collateral when capacity is an issue, and real-time decision making made possible by the fact that the entire system solution is hosted from the Internet. All of the above can be achieved with input on a global scale to eliminate the need for decision makers to be in house via Secure Remote Web Access.
